Where are Moon Magic gemstones sourced?Updated 3 hours ago

We’re deeply committed to ethical sourcing and maintaining full transparency in our supply chain. We work only with trusted suppliers who align with our values — many of whom are certified members of the Responsible Jewellery Council (RJC).

This ensures that our gemstones are sourced in a way that respects both people and the planet - with responsible labor practices, traceability, and minimal environmental impact at every stage.

Here’s where many of our gemstones are sourced:

  • Amethyst – Brazil

  • Aquamarine – Brazil

  • Black Obsidian – Mexico

  • Black Onyx – Brazil

  • Black Spinel – Madagascar

  • Blue Howlite – Mexico

  • Blue Lace Agate – South Africa

  • Blue Sapphire – Thailand

  • Blue Topaz – Nigeria

  • Citrine – Brazil

  • Diamonds – Conflict-free, sourced from South Africa, Australia & Canada

  • Fluorite – South Africa, China, Mexico, Mongolia, Argentina

  • Garnet – Mozambique

  • Green Aventurine – India

  • Green Howlite – Mexico

  • Green Onyx – Brazil

  • Labradorite – Madagascar

  • Lapis Lazuli – Afghanistan

  • Meteorite – Rock from space, sourced from Tucson

  • Moonstone – India

  • Opal (authentic) – Ethiopia

  • Peridot – China

  • Pink Tourmaline – Brazil

  • Pink Topaz – Nigeria

  • Rainbow Moonstone – India

  • Rose Quartz – Brazil

  • Ruby – Thailand

  • Topaz (White) – Nigeria

  • Turquoise – Arizona, USA

  • White Sapphire – Madagascar

  • White Topaz – Nigeria

  • White Zircon – Cambodia
